Police Officer Salary in Tuscaloosa, Alabama

The median police officer salary in Tuscaloosa, AL is $57,895 per year, which is 12% below the national median and 1.1% above the Alabama state average.

Police Officer Salary in Tuscaloosa by Experience

In Tuscaloosa, an entry-level police officer earns around $36,960, while experienced professionals earn up to $86,240 per year. The local cost of living index is 88% of the national average.

Job Outlook

Nationally, police officer employment is projected to grow 3% over the next decade (as fast as average). Demand in Tuscaloosa may vary based on local industry and population growth.
